The organization's federal services division provides specialized support, leveraging established contract vehicles and bilingual capabilities to deliver optimal results [1]. Their GSA Schedule Contract #47QRAA22D0066 enables service delivery across multiple NAICS categories [1], including:
- Building Inspection Services (NAICS 541350)
- Architectural Services (NAICS 541310)
- Engineering Services (NAICS 541330)
- Management Consulting Services (NAICS 541611, 541618)
- Facilities Support Services (NAICS 561210)
- Professional Development Training (NAICS 611430)

The organization has established a significant presence in Puerto Rico, marked by several key initiatives [5]. Their regional achievements include:
- Participation in the PR100 Grid Resilience Advisory Committee [5]
- Implementation of comprehensive workforce training programs [6]
- Strategic partnership with the Municipality of Coamo [3]
- Recognition for solar energy achievements in five communities [7]
